What are the top attractions in Cambridge, MA for solo travelers?
For solo travelers, Cambridge has plenty to offer. The Harvard Museum of Natural History is great for a day of exploration, and the MIT Museum is a fun and interactive experience. If you're looking for something a little more outdoorsy, the Charles River Esplanade is a beautiful spot for a walk or bike ride.
Which neighborhood in Cambridge, MA is the best to find motels?
The area around Alewife Station is a good place to find motels. It's a bit outside the main downtown area, but it's close to the Red Line subway, making it easy to get around. You'll find a few budget-friendly motels along Alewife Brook Parkway.

What pros and cons come with booking a motel in Cambridge, MA?
Motels in Cambridge can be a good option if you're on a tight budget. They're often more affordable than hotels, and many offer free parking. The downside is that motels tend to be smaller and less luxurious than hotels. You might also find that they're not as conveniently located.
